North Riding 

a former administrative division (together with the East Riding and the West Riding) of the county of Yorkshire in Great Britain. Located in northeastern England. Area, 5,500 sq km. Population, 724,500 (1971). In 1974 most of the North Riding became part of the county of North Yorkshire.
